GeForce GTX 680 Mac Edition vs Radeon RX 550X

We compared two Desktop platform GPUs: 2GB VRAM GeForce GTX 680 Mac Edition and 4GB VRAM Radeon RX 550X to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

GeForce GTX 680 Mac Edition 's Advantages
Larger VRAM bandwidth (192.3GB/s vs 96.00GB/s)
1024 additional rendering cores
Radeon RX 550X 's Advantages
Released 5 years and 8 months late
Boost Clock has increased by 12% (1183MHz vs 1058MHz)
More VRAM (4GB vs 2GB)
Lower TDP (50W vs 195W)
